SWaP stands for Size, Weight, and Power—three critical design factors that directly impact system performance, reliability, and efficiency.

As electronics become smaller and more complex, engineers must carefully balance functionality with limited board space, power constraints, and system weight requirements.

Effective SWaP optimization helps engineers:

  • Reduce PCB footprint
  • Extend battery life
  • Improve system efficiency
  • Simplify board layouts
  • Improve reliability and thermal performance

Variable Pitch - For Complex PCB Layouts and High Capacitance Needs:

  • Combines multiple capacitors into a single component
  • Reduces board space and assembly complexity
  • Flexible configurations and terminations
  • Supports NP0/C0G and X7R dielectric options
  • Operating temperature range from –55°C to +125°C

EMI Filters:

  • Replaces up to 7 discrete components with a single EMI filter
  • Saves PCB space and simplifies layouts
  • Provides broadband EMI noise suppression
  • Low inductance design improves high-frequency performance
  • Supports single-ended and differential filtering


Typical Applications and Markets:

SWaP-optimized electronics are critical in applications where system performance depends on size, weight, and power efficiency.

  • LEO Satellites & Space – less weight lowers launch costs and improved power efficiency extends system life
  • Airborne / Missile / Munitions / Manpack Systems – lighter electronics improve mobility and mission effectiveness
  • Drones & UAVs – smaller electronics enable longer flight time and greater payload flexibility
  • Autonomous & Robotics – compact systems improve runtime and overall performance
  • Portable & Battery-Powered Devices – reduced power consumption extends battery life
  • Industrial IoT & Edge Devices – more functionality delivered within tight space and power limits

FAQ:

What does SWaP mean in electronics?

SWaP stands for Size, Weight, and Power. It refers to design strategies used to minimize system footprint, weight, and power consumption while maintaining electrical performance.

Why is SWaP important in electronic design?

SWaP optimization improves battery life, system efficiency, reliability, and overall device performance in compact electronic systems.

How do passive components affect SWaP?

Integrated passive components reduce PCB footprint, minimize component count, improve power efficiency, and simplify board layouts.
